It addresses the problems faced by the Court as a result of the increasing number of applications and the fact that more than 95% of them are rejected without examining the merits of the case. The paper goes on to present some of the admissibility criteria in order to familiarise the reader with their content and meaning, and also analyses the criteria through the CourtĄŻs decisions in criminal cases against the Republic of Croatia. In this way, an attempt is made to explain the core of the admissibility issue and to gain an insight into the basic set of criteria that must be met for applications to be successfully brought before the Court %K Convention %K European Court of Human Rights %K inadmissibility of an application %K decisions against the Republic of Croatia %U https://hrcak.srce.hr/index.php?show=clanak&id_clanak_jezik=338485
